TX my motor locked up!

I was at about 6k RPM in 2nd gear and lost all power! car would bairly run. Pulled over, turned it off and popped the hood.

oil was full (clean fresh 20w50 royal purple) and didnt smell burned.
all hoses (intercooler, maf, etc) looked good
pfc showed 92c at the time
car has 90k miles on it, may be original motor. I dont know the engines history.

Go to start it back up... after 10 sec of cranking, she locked up on me.

Now the big debate: brand new engine (not reman) from mazda for 4k
or SP rebuild....

the mazda engines come with new everything... rotors, housings, flywheel, oil/water pump ... even the oil pan.

Decisions decisions. Any input? seems like a rebuild could potentially cost as much as the new motor if i have a bad housing, etc.

Depends on what caused the lock-up.
Normally caused by total water seal failure, or e-shaft bearing extreme failure.

Best to pull the motor and take it apart.
